How Rhode Island's high schools compare

A: 4B: 10C: 18D: 8F: 14

26% of the 54 ranked high schools in Rhode Island earn an A or B (4 A grades, 10 B, 18 C, 8 D, 14 F), against 48% of high schools nationwide. 21 schools meet or beat the proficiency projected from their student context (39% here, 75% nationally), and 10 exceed it. On average 30% of tested students meet the state bar against a projected 35% (national averages: 42% actual, 40% projected).

The biggest overperformers, by actual proficiency above projection: Portsmouth High School (70% against 53%, A), North Kingstown SR High (67% against 50%, A), Classical High School (53% against 38%, B+), Barrington High School (64% against 53%, A-).

Cities with the most ranked high schools: Providence (13, 1 at A or B), Pawtucket (4, 0 at A or B), Cranston (3, 1 at A or B).

The largest ranked high schools: Cranston High School West (1,715 students, B-, #13), East Providence High (1,659 students, C-, #31), Woonsocket High School (1,621 students, D+, #34).

Of the top 25, 0 are magnet schools and 1 is a charter. Selective and specialised schools tend to post high actual scores; the projection column is the fairer comparison for a neighborhood school.

About this ranking

  • Scope: every public high school in Rhode Island.
  • Order: SchoolGrade, then actual proficiency, then name; schools with the same grade and score share a rank.
  • Ranked: regular public schools that NCES lists as open, not fully online, with at least 30 students. Others are listed with the reason.
  • Tags: Magnet and Charter from the NCES school directory; K-12 marks schools serving every grade that are ranked with the high schools.
  • Grades are the 2025-26 SchoolGrade model. How SchoolGrade works

Questions about high schools in Rhode Island

What is the best high school in Rhode Island?

Portsmouth High School in Portsmouth ranks first among the 54 ranked high schools in Rhode Island with a SchoolGrade of A, 70% of tested students meeting the state bar against a projected 53%.

How are high schools in Rhode Island ranked?

By SchoolGrade, the 2025-26 model that scores each school's actual test proficiency against the level projected for its student context, then by actual proficiency to break ties. Regular public schools that are open, not fully online and have at least 30 students are ranked; the rest are listed below the table with the reason.

How many high schools does Rhode Island have?

SchoolGrade grades 60 public high schools in Rhode Island; 54 are ranked here and 6 are listed as not ranked.
